sonicate
transitive verb son·i·cate \ˈsä-nə-ˌkāt\
son·i·cat·edson·i·cat·ing
Definition of SONICATE
: to disrupt (as bacterial cells) by exposure to high-frequency sound waves
— son·i·ca·tion \ˌsä-nə-ˈkā-shən\ noun
